Thermal Abuse Chamber

The thermal abuse chamber simulates the behavior of batteries (especially lithium-ion batteries) under severe thermal runaway conditions (such as fire, explosion, etc.), assesses their safety limits and reliability, and studies the triggering, propagation and consequences of thermal runaway.

The LIB thermal abuse chamber adopts a highly reinforced explosion-proof chamber body, equipped with a precise temperature control system, temperature monitoring, gas exhaust, fire extinguishing treatment and other safety measures to ensure the safety of the test.

 

Optional Model: TR10-1000C. More models can be customized.

Applicable standards: UN 38.3, IEC 62619, UL 1642, UL 2580, SAE J2464, etc.

Thermal Abuse Chamber Features and Benefits

1. Absolute safety in extreme environments

The robust explosion-proof/pressure-resistant structure, integrated pressure relief device and gas emission treatment system can safely accommodate the intense phenomena caused by battery thermal runaway.

2. Comprehensive coverage of extreme testing capabilities

Wide temperature range: temperature range of -70°C to +170°C, covering the entire environmental stress of the battery throughout its life cycle.

Fast temperature change: A temperature change rate of 10°C/min (average), efficiently triggering thermal runaway.

3. Complies with mandatory compliance certifications

Complies with strict international battery safety standards (such as UN 38.3, IEC 62619), which are indispensable certification tools for power batteries and energy storage batteries entering the market.

4. Extremely large test volume and flexible adaptation

1000L internal space, capable of accommodating large power battery modules, energy storage units, or batches of single batteries;Compatible with thermal diffusion test requirements for modules/battery packs.

Details of LIB Thermal Abuse Chamber

Workroom

SUS304 material, with high strength and resistance to high and low temperatures, can remain stable even when internal pressure changes.

Explosion-proof windows and explosion-proof chains

  • High-strength explosion-proof glass, ensuring that dangerous fragments and impacts are isolated when the battery undergoes a violent reaction.

  • Multiple reinforced door locks and heavy-duty explosion-proof chains, even in extreme internal high pressure, firmly lock the test chamber door.

Sensitive smoke detector

Highly sensitive smoke sensor, capable of immediately alarming at the earliest stage of smoke generation caused by battery thermal runaway, triggering the safety system.

Automatic sprinkler fire extinguishing

Integrated rapid response sprinkler system, once a fire is detected, it automatically sprays water to quickly cool down, suppress the flame, prevent the spread of fire, and protect the equipment and environment.

Smoke exhaust purification

Exhaust system and smoke gas treatment unit, quickly removing toxic and harmful smoke and gases during the test or after the test, maintaining clean air and protecting personnel health.
